在数字化时代,搭建个人或公司网站已经成为企业和个人展示自我的重要方式。在众多云服务平台中,腾讯云因其强大的服务和便捷的操作受到用户的广泛欢迎。本文将详细介绍如何利用腾讯云搭建一个功能齐全的网站。
一、准备工作
在开始之前,确保你具备以下几项准备:
- 注册腾讯云账号:访问腾讯云官方网站,完成注册和身份验证。
- 明确网站类型:确定你的网站是个人博客、企业官网,还是在线商店,不同类型的网站对资源配置需求不同。
- 选择建站工具:腾讯云提供多种建站方案,包括虚拟主机、云服务器(CVM)等。
二、选择合适的产品
1. 虚拟主机
如果你打算建立一个简单的个人网站或博客,选择虚拟主机是个不错的选择。它具有以下优点:
- 易于使用:对于新手用户来说,操作简单,管理界面友好。
- 自带建站工具:腾讯云的虚拟主机通常附带建站工具和模板,帮助用户快速上手。
2. 云服务器(CVM)
如果你计划搭建一个功能复杂的网站,比如电商平台,建议选择云服务器。云服务器具备以下特点:
- 可扩展性强:能够根据访问量灵活调整资源。
- 更高的自由度:用户可根据需求自行配置操作系统和软件环境。
- 安全性和稳定性:腾讯云提供多种安全防护措施,保障网站的长期稳定。
三、搭建网站的具体步骤
步骤一:购买云产品
在腾讯云官网上登录账号,根据你的需求选择相应的产品并进行购买。填写基本信息,包括选择地区、配置、计费方式等。购买完成后,你将收到相应的使用权限及登录方式。
步骤二:服务器设置
成功购买后,你需要进行服务器的配置:
- 登录云服务器控制台,在控制台找到你的实例。
- 配置安全组:确保80(HTTP)和443(HTTPS)端口已开放,这样外部用户才能访问你的网站。
- 系统初始化:可通过SSH工具(如Putty)远程登录到服务器,进行必要的系统配置。
步骤三:安装Web环境
如果你选择的是云服务器,通常需要手动安装Web环境。常见的Web环境包括Apache、Nginx以及数据库如MySQL等。以下是一个简化的安装流程:
- 更新系统软件:使用命令
sudo apt-get update
。 - 安装Nginx:
sudo apt-get install nginx
- 安装MySQL:
sudo apt-get install mysql-server
- 安装PHP(如果你打算使用PHP开发网站):
sudo apt-get install php-fpm php-mysql
步骤四:上传网站文件
完成Web环境的安装后,就可以上传你的网站文件了。你可以通过FTP工具(如FileZilla)或者直接在服务器上进行操作。
- 连接到服务器。
- 将网站文件(如HTML、CSS、JS等)上传到Nginx的根目录(通常为
/var/www/html
),确保权限设置正确。
步骤五:域名解析
为了让用户通过域名访问你的网站,你需要进行域名解析:
- 购买域名:可以选择腾讯云的域名注册服务,也可通过其他域名注册商购买。
- 在腾讯云控制台上配置DNS解析,将域名指向你的云服务器IP地址。
步骤六:测试网站
在完成以上配置后,打开浏览器,在地址栏输入你的域名,检查网站是否正常运行。如果一切顺利,你应该可以看到你自己搭建的网站。
四、优化与维护
搭建完网站后,定期的优化与维护是至关重要的:
- 定期备份:可以使用腾讯云提供的自动备份服务,确保数据安全。
- 监控性能:利用腾讯云的监控工具,实时查看服务器性能指标,及时调整资源。
- 安全防护:定期更新软件版本,开启防火墙,使用SSL证书保护用户信息。
结论
通过以上步骤,你可以顺利在腾讯云上搭建自己的网站。无论是选择虚拟主机还是云服务器,腾讯云都能提供全面的支持和保障,让你专注于网站内容的创建与推广。对于想要开展在线业务的用户来说,腾讯云无疑是一个值得信赖的选择。